The profound political, socio-economic and cultural changes that have takenplace in the Russian Federation during the last decades of the20th century haveaffected language community. In connection with this study, processes ofbilingualism, from the point of view of the theory and practice of social Linguisticshave a particular relevance. Change the language of the life dictate the need for acomprehensive study of current status of bilingualism.Burat-Russian bilingualism is part of the overall problem of bilingualism,which takes place in the multinational Russia. In the territories of the three entities ofthe Russian Federation of the Republic of Buryatia, Agin-Buryat autonomous state(ABAO),Ust-Orda Buryat autonomous state,Burat-Russian bilingualism is a realityof the modern society.After the dissolution of the Soviet Union, Russia become in a complex ofhistorical and cultural heritage of the Russian Federation, multi-ethnic country.Russia inherited the complex relations among multi-ethnic heritage.The paper current status due to the bilingualism of this thesis in cross-culturalcommunication and cultural analysis of the reasons for the necessity of the integrationprocess.
